What is a weekend machine operator?

Weekend Machine Operators are skilled workers responsible for operating and monitoring machinery in manufacturing or production facilities specifically during weekend shifts. Their duties typically include setting up machines, inspecting products for quality, troubleshooting equipment issues, and ensuring production goals are met while maintaining safety standards. This role is crucial for companies that run operations seven days a week, as it helps maintain continuous productivity and meet customer demands. Weekend Machine Operators often work part-time or full-time hours exclusively on Saturdays and Sundays, and may receive higher pay rates due to non-standard hours.

What does a weekend machine operator's typical schedule look like, and how does it impact work-life balance?

Weekend Machine Operators typically work extended shifts on Fridays, Saturdays, and Sundays, often covering 12-hour shifts to maximize output during peak production periods. This concentrated schedule can free up weekdays for personal activities, but it also requires stamina and adaptability to maintain performance during longer work periods. Teamwork is crucial, as operators often coordinate handoffs with weekday staff and collaborate closely with technicians and quality control teams to ensure smooth operations. While the role offers unique scheduling flexibility, managing fatigue and maintaining focus over long shifts are common challenges.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a weekend machine operator,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Weekend Machine Operator, you typically need a high school diploma or equivalent, mechanical aptitude, and experience operating industrial machinery. Familiarity with manufacturing equipment, safety protocols, and basic computer systems like PLCs or production tracking software is usually required. Attention to detail, problem-solving skills, and reliability are crucial soft skills for this role. These abilities ensure efficient operation, minimize downtime, and help maintain a safe, productive manufacturing environment.
